Handover — Bramblewick pilot

Jonas, here's where things stand. The Bramblewick retail pilot runs in four stores starting next month; shelf fixtures are sorted and staff training is booked. Branch managers just need weekly sell-through numbers sent to Priya's team. Nothing scary, but keep the chain's buyer happy. Context on why this matters so much sits below.

confidential, yajof-yawif: Gross margin on Ulaath came in at 20 percent against a plan of 10 percent. Only 5 of the 80 pilot accounts renewed Ulaath, so a churn review is set for January 1.

Ticket QV-2841: Signature verification fails on thumbnail queue workers. After the Pexlar release, the thumbgen consumers on the Veldmont cluster reject every job payload with a bad-signature error. We traced it to the worker image still bundling the retired verification key, while the producer signs with the current one. Please review the attached diff that pins the verifier to the active key. For reference during review, the key the producers currently sign with is below.

deploy key for kagup-bawig: bky9_ZMq28eTw9

Subject: Handover — Pixbin image cache leak

Venna,

Status for release: Pixbin cache still leaking ~40MB/hr on render nodes. Mitigation in place — nightly restart cron. Root cause suspected in thumbnail eviction path; fix candidate in branch `pixbin-evict-fix`, not yet merged. Do not ship 4.2 without it or the restart workaround. Heap dumps attached to the ticket. For anything blocking the release, reach the cache team here.

escalation mailbox, kaweg-kahif: druwyn.sordor@nelvroworks.corp